The utility drones market in Kazakhstan is influenced by factors such as infrastructure inspection, maintenance, and disaster response. Drones offer cost-effective and efficient solutions for aerial surveillance, asset monitoring, and remote sensing in utility sectors such as energy, water, and telecommunications. As utility companies seek to enhance operational efficiency, reduce downtime, and mitigate risks, the demand for utility drones for inspection and maintenance tasks is increasing, driving market growth.
Primary challenges in this market might involve developing drone technologies capable of operating in various weather conditions and terrain types, ensuring compliance with airspace regulations, and addressing concerns over data security and privacy.
The government of Kazakhstan has introduced regulations governing the use of drones in utility operations to improve efficiency and safety. These policies address licensing requirements, operational standards, and privacy considerations to facilitate the adoption of drone technology for tasks such as infrastructure inspection, surveying, and maintenance.
